The correspondent who supplies ua with a report of the sad cycling accident at Gresford suggests the erection of several danger signals in that district. These would no doubt be valuable for the warning of incautious riders, but in these days, when cycling has become so general, would it not be advisable for those who undertake the exacting duty of teaching the art of bicycling to give some general advice to the novice as to judging gradients ? We cannot expect every cyclist to scan an incline with a surveyor's precision as to the exact number of inches or feet of a rise or fall, but a rider, before being trusted out alone, ought in all reason to be capable of discerning the difference between a level and an angle of forty-five degrees. The road where the un- fortunate Liverpool gentleman came to grief twists down the hillside in a precipitous course, proclaiming at a glance danger to the expe- rienced eye. If cyclists would only exercise common prudence and commonsense, they would know that when they reach the brow of a hill, and see an expansive vale stretched out beneath them, if they ride on a few yards they must inevitably descend. It seems absurd that, in this age of universal encyclopaedic knowledge possessed by every schoolboy, such a simple fact should require reiteration, yet there are numberless cyclists who think and observe so little that they would almost ride down the roof of a house, if they found them- selves on the summit, with no danger signal confronting them.
